Stump grinding is the procedure of removing tree stumps by mechanically grinding them into small chips, allowing the location to be repurposed or landscaped. This technique is more efficient and less invasive than complete stump removal, maintaining surrounding soil and plantings. Stump grinding involves evaluating the size and condition of the stump, clearing the surrounding location, and grinding the wood down below ground level. Staying wood chips can be used as mulch or eliminated, depending on landscaping goals. Routine stump removal prevents regrowth, minimizes insect invasions, and removes tripping hazards. The procedure restores both safety and visual appeals to the landscape, preparing the area for new plantings, sod, or other outdoor features
